Hello,

does anybody know of a mobile provider who does not charge for topping up, both my wife and I currently use Vodafone and are heartily fed up with paying fees everytime we top up, wherever we do it, garage bank supermarket etc.

Any advice appreciated

Russ
Jul 19, 2006 · andy in Spain
fyi, you'll pay fees with everyone, its just a matter of whether or not they diguise them in the price or not. telefonica/movistar won't show you the fees you pay, buut they are thhere none the less. same with amena. they can't get around paying the 16% vat either, so thats what your seeing I believe.

I personally prefer vodafone anyway, you can get cheap calls to other vodafone subscribers and they have english customer service. hard to beat that for expats. oh yeah, plus vodafone is everywhere in europe, so it's much easier to recharge in other countries and get better rates.
